Understanding the Power of Search Engine Indexing

First off, let’s break down what search engine indexing actually means. Basically, it’s the process where Google and other search engines crawl your website, analyze its content, and then include the pages into their vast database – their index. Once a page is indexed, it can appear in search results, driving free traffic your way. Sounds simple? Well, not quite. Sometimes, indexing takes forever—hours, days, or even weeks. Potential Pitfalls & How to Avoid Them

Not every quick solution is perfect. Sometimes, aggressive indexing can be viewed as spammy, risking penalties. Always respect Google’s guidelines. Use indexing tools responsibly. Overusing them might do more harm than good. Remember, quality content still rules the SEO world.
